interesting report. You mentioned that you was not able to get to Punta Sal because of a guard gate to the new resort. If you turn left a few meters before the gate, there is a dirt road that takes you directly to Laguna de los Micos (monkey lagoon) and there you have excellent birding and wildlife in general (monkeys, oters, etc). Once you get to laguna de los micos, you can hire a motorboat to take you to punta sal (which is still far) or go for a ride in the Lagoon , which is cheap to do and you can see a large variety of aquatic birds, crocs, monkeys (white faced and howlers), etc.
Near every national park or jungle, there is usually a guide for hire, these people are well worth the money, they are cheap (you need to negotiate before, although many just want a tip depending your findings that day). It is very important to have a guide, for example , to find the Colibri esmeralda, they can take you right to the places to find them, they can direct you to nests (if that time of year), etc etc.
